About MAHARAJA PURNA CHANDRA (AUTONOMOUS) COLLEGE, Odisha

Maharaja Purna Chandra (Autonomous) College, Baripada, is a premier institution of higher learning in Odisha, established in July 1948. Named after the visionary ruler Maharaja Purna Chandra Bhanj Deo of Mayurbhanj, the college has been a beacon of academic excellence for over seven decades. Initially functioning from the premises of MKC High School, it later moved to the Maharaja's Palace and eventually shifted to its current sprawling campus at Takhatpur in 2001. The college was granted autonomous status by the UGC in 1999, allowing it to design its own curriculum and conduct independent examinations, which it has done successfully since the 2001-2002 academic session. The institution offers a wide array of programs across Arts, Science, Commerce, and professional streams. It caters to thousands of students not only from Odisha but also from neighboring states like West Bengal and Jharkhand. With 19 undergraduate departments and several postgraduate departments, the college emphasizes a holistic approach to education. The campus is equipped with modern facilities, including a digitized central library, high-tech science laboratories, and a dedicated placement cell. Despite its focus on traditional academic rigor, the college has adapted to modern needs by introducing self-financing courses like BCA, BBA, and Integrated B.Ed. programs. The college remains committed to the socio-economic development of the tribal-dominated Mayurbhanj district by providing quality, affordable education to the marginalized sections of society, evidenced by its consistent NAAC 'B++' accreditation and its role as a lead college in the region.

Admission Process

Admission to UG (+3) courses is conducted through the SAMS Odisha portal based on 12th-grade merit. For PG courses, students must qualify for the Odisha CPET (Common PG Entrance Test). Professional courses like MBA and MCA require OJEE (Odisha Joint Entrance Examination) scores.
